Morning Preparation: Setting the Stage for Success

The first step to a healthy morning routine begins the night before. Ensure a smooth start by laying out your clothes and gathering necessary supplies. This simple act not only saves precious time but also minimizes stress. Efficient morning preparation is the cornerstone of a well-organized and stress-free day.

Preparing for the day ahead involves more than just choosing an outfit. It's about mentally preparing yourself for the challenges and opportunities that lie ahead. As you lay out your clothes, take a moment to visualize your day, setting positive intentions for what's to come.

Breakfast Importance: Kickstart Your Metabolism

They say breakfast is the most important meal of the day for a reason. A well-balanced breakfast provides essential nutrients and kick-starts your metabolism. Make time for a nutritious morning meal to fuel your body and mind, enhancing your focus and productivity throughout the day.

The importance of breakfast extends beyond its nutritional value. It's a moment to pause and nourish your body, signaling the official start of your day. Whether you prefer a hearty bowl of oatmeal or a nutrient-packed smoothie, make breakfast a non-negotiable part of your morning routine.

Stretching for Flexibility: Wake Up Your Body

Incorporate a brief stretching routine into your morning to awaken your body and improve flexibility. Simple stretches can enhance blood circulation, reduce muscle stiffness, and promote a sense of well-being. Dedicate a few minutes to stretching, and you'll be amazed at how it invigorates your entire day.

Morning stretching is not just about physical flexibility; it's also about mental flexibility. Use this time to clear your mind, focusing on your breath and the sensation of each stretch. Incorporating mindfulness into your stretching routine can set a positive tone for the day ahead.

Morning Meditation: Cultivate Inner Calm

Allocate a few minutes to morning meditation to cultivate inner calm and mental clarity. A short meditation session can help reduce stress, improve focus, and set a positive tone for the day. Find a quiet space, close your eyes, and let the benefits of morning meditation unfold.

Morning meditation is not about achieving a state of complete stillness; it's about finding moments of peace amid the busyness of life. Use this time to connect with your breath, allowing it to anchor you in the present moment. Cultivating inner calm in the morning can positively impact your overall well-being.

Exercise for a Healthy Morning: Energize Your Body

Incorporate physical activity into your morning routine to boost your energy levels. Whether it's a quick jog, a set of yoga poses, or a home workout, exercise releases endorphins that enhance your mood and vitality. Make it a habit to move your body, and you'll reap the rewards throughout the day.

The benefits of morning exercise extend beyond physical health. It's an opportunity to release built-up tension, clear your mind, and set a positive tone for the day. Experiment with different forms of exercise to find what resonates with you, making it easier to stick to your morning routine.

Why Preventive Healthcare Is More Important Than Treatment: A Smarter Approach to Health

Healthcare systems worldwide are shifting focus from reactive treatment to proactive prevention. While medical treatments have advanced significantly, preventing disease before it develops remains the most effective strategy for long-term health.

Understanding why preventive healthcare is more important than treatment empowers individuals to take control of their wellbeing and reduce future health risks.

 

What Is Preventive Healthcare?

Preventive healthcare involves measures taken to avoid disease rather than treating it after symptoms appear.

It includes:

  • Routine health checkups
     

  • Vaccinations
     

  • Blood pressure monitoring
     

  • Diabetes screening
     

  • Cancer screening
     

  • Healthy lifestyle habits
     

The goal is early detection and risk reduction.

 

1. Early Detection Saves Lives

Many serious conditions develop silently, including:

  • Diabetes
     

  • Hypertension
     

  • Heart disease
     

  • Cancer
     

Regular screening identifies these conditions at an early stage when treatment is more effective and less invasive.

 

2. Reduces Healthcare Costs

Treating advanced diseases often involves:

  • Hospitalization
     

  • Surgery
     

  • Long-term medication
     

  • Intensive care
     

Preventive care reduces these costs by identifying risks early and managing them promptly.

 

3. Improves Quality of Life

Prevention focuses on maintaining optimal health.

Healthy individuals experience:

  • Higher energy levels
     

  • Better productivity
     

  • Improved mental wellbeing
     

  • Reduced stress
     

Staying healthy enhances overall life satisfaction.

 

4. Prevents Chronic Diseases

Lifestyle diseases such as obesity, diabetes and cardiovascular disorders are largely preventable.

Preventive measures include:

  • Balanced nutrition
     

  • Regular exercise
     

  • Smoking cessation
     

  • Stress management
     

These habits significantly lower disease risk.

 

5. Reduces Complications

Early management prevents complications such as:

  • Kidney damage from diabetes
     

  • Stroke from uncontrolled hypertension
     

  • Heart attacks due to high cholesterol
     

Preventive healthcare minimizes disease progression.

 

6. Encourages Health Awareness

Routine checkups increase awareness about:

  • Body weight
     

  • Blood sugar levels
     

  • Cholesterol
     

  • Nutritional deficiencies
     

Awareness motivates positive lifestyle changes.

 

Preventive Healthcare in the Indian Context

India faces rising rates of lifestyle diseases.

Urbanization, sedentary jobs and dietary changes have increased non-communicable diseases.

Preventive healthcare initiatives such as annual health screenings and awareness programs are critical to reducing the national disease burden.

When Should Preventive Care Begin?

Preventive healthcare is important at every stage of life.

Adults above 30 years should undergo annual health checkups, especially if they have:

  • Family history of chronic disease
     

  • Sedentary lifestyle
     

  • Obesity
     

  • Smoking habits
     

Early intervention makes a measurable difference.
